An interface platform for robotic neuromorphic systems
Neuromorphic computing is promising to become a future standard in low-power AI applications. The integration between new neuromorphic hardware and traditional microcontrollers is an open challenge. In this paper, we present an interface board and a communication protocol that allows communication between different devices, using a microcontroller unit (Arduino Due) in the middle. Our compact printed circuit board (PCB) links different devices as a whole system and provides a power supply for the entire system using batteries as the power supply. Concretely, we have connected a Dynamic Vision Sensor (DVS128), SpiNNaker board and a servo motor, creating a platform for a neuromorphic robotic system controlled by a Spiking Neural Network, which is demonstrated on the task of intercepting incoming objects. The data rate of the implemented interface board is 24.64 k symbols/s and the latency for generating commands is about 11ms. The complete system is run only by batteries, making it very suitable for robotic applications
Effects of dietary and lifestyle management on type 2 diabetes development among ethnic minority adults living in the UK: a generational shift
Type 2 diabetes (T2D) is increasing among Asian, African, and Caribbean (AAC) populations in the UK, where diet and lifestyle are the main modifiable factors. The effect of generation on the onset of T2D in relation to dietary and lifestyle habits is unclear in these ethnic communities in UK. Thus, the study aims to investigate this issue along with whether generation of AAC, living in the UK differs in terms of the prevalence of T2D. The current study incorporated longitudinal self-reported data for 3459 AAC adults aged 25+ years using wave 7 (data collected in 2016) & 9 (data collected in 2019) from the UK Household Longitudinal Study data. A Chi-square test was used to examine the prevalence of T2D among ethnic generations. Logistic regression was used to determine the risk of T2D in terms of dietary and lifestyle habits adjusting for covariates. Significantly higher prevalence of T2D existed in the first-generation (5.0%) than the second-generation (1.9%) (p < 0.001). Findings were consistent after adjusting for gender, residence type, country of residence, sleep quality, high blood pressure, long-standing illness, and age. Consuming two or less vegetables and more than two fruits portions per day with (odds ratio, OR 1.92,95% confidence interval, CI 1.02, 1.64); (OR 3.72, 95% CI 1.08, 12.82) respectively, and walking weekly (OR2.30, 95% CI 1.20, 4.41). However, the confounding effect of age in terms of more than two vegetable portions, two or fewer fruits portions, non-smokers, alcoholic and non-alcoholic respondents was non-significant. Findings suggest that people from first-generation, have higher odds of developing diabetes, despite having the same lifestyle as second-generation (fruit and vegetable consumption, exercise, non-smokers, and alcohol). Further research is required to examine these factors more specifically
Politicization, postpolitics and the open city: Openness, closedness and the spatialisation of the political
The idea of the open city has been used both conceptually and analytically to understand the politics of the city. The contrast between the open city and the closed city relies, in part, upon an understanding of the global systems that enfold cities and, consequently, the politics that are – and are not – afforded cities. Notions such as the postpolitical city depend not on temporality where the city has ceased to be political, but a spatialisation of politics where the (properly)
political has become excluded by the closed systems that envelope cities. In this paper, we explore analytical and theoretical responses to the horror of the Grenfell Tower fire to disclose the ways that different critiques of neoliberalism and racial capitalism deploy and rely upon different conceptions of the open and closed systems of the city. Rather than settle for the open/closed binary, we seek to understand how different forms of openness and closedness afford/constrain the politicisation (and depoliticization) of city life – and its catastrophes
Philosophical health: Unveiling the patient's personal philosophy with a person-centred method of dialogue.
Grounded in ideas about sense-making and whole-person care with a long intellectual heritage, the movement for Philosophical Health—with its specific conceptions of philosophical care and counselling—is a relatively recent addition to the ongoing debate about understanding better the perspectives of patients to improve health practice. This article locates the development of this movement within the context of broader discussions of person-centred care (PCC), arguing that the approach advocated by defenders of philosophical health can provide a straightforward method for implementing PCC in actual cases. This claim is explained and defended with reference to the SMILE_PH method created by Luis de Miranda (Sense-Making Interviews Looking at Elements of Philosophical Health), an approach recently trialled convincingly with people living with traumatic spinal cord injury

The experience of living alone as an older woman in the UK during the Covid pandemic: an interpretative phenomenological analysis
Background and objectives
More people are living alone across the life course: in later life this can have implications for practical and psychosocial support. The Covid pandemic emphasised the importance of this when the UK government restricted movement outside of households to limit the spread of disease. This had important ramifications regarding social contact and practical support. The objectives of this study were to explore the experience of older women living alone during this time, with a focus on health and wellbeing.
Research design and methods
This study used an Interpretative Phenomenological approach. Semi-structured interviews were undertaken with seven women (aged 65 +), living alone in the UK. Interviews were carried out between May and October 2020. Interpretative Phenomenological Analysis was used to analyse the transcripts.
Results
Findings show that life course events shaped how living alone was experienced in later life. Convergences and divergences in lived experience were identified. Three superordinate themes emerged from the Interpretative Phenomenological Analysis: Productivity, Ownership, and Interconnectedness.
Discussion and implications
Findings highlight the importance of life course events in shaping the experience of later life. They also provide a better understanding of the lived experience of living alone as an older woman, increasing knowledge of this group and how living alone can affect health and wellbeing. Implications for research and practice are discussed, such as the importance of recognising the specific support needs for this group in later life, and the need for further knowledge about groups whose needs are not met by standard practice
Enhancing sustainability of low to medium-rise reinforced concrete frame buildings in the UK
In low-to-medium-rise RC frame buildings, to sustain gravity and lateral loads, mostly, two main load-bearing systems are used; moment-resisting (sway) and moment-resisting with shear walls. In the UK, the use of shear walls has now become an expansive technique in these types of RC frame building, as indicated by The Concrete Centre. Furthermore, considering the structural behaviour and performance of shear walls in low-to-medium-rise RC frame buildings, in the areas with low risk of seismic load they may negatively affect the economic and environmental efficiency of the construction without any substantial improvement to the structural performance of the building. In this study, several steps will be undertaken to enhance the sustainability of construction in RC frame buildings, including the possibility of removing shear walls in low-to-medium-rise buildings which can directly influence the consumption of aggregates (as natural resources) and cement in concrete and speed up the construction process. Reducing the amount of concrete in the construction of RC frames may be a feasible option that would have a significant effect on the reduction of CO2. emissions from the construction industry. The results indicate that, considering the practical side of the design, it is advisable to design the buildings up to 12 storeys using moment-resisting frame with flat slab. The results, also, shows 12% reduction of consumed concrete and 4.6% of CO2. emission in moment-resisting frames compared to the frame with shear walls.
According to the outcome of this research and in collaboration with the Concrete Centre a design guide is developed for the use and implementation of moment-resisting frames in the UK construction industry
Comparing abuse profiles, contexts, and outcomes of help-seeking victims of domestic violence: Part III – LGBT clients
The present study represents the third part of an exploration into the demographic characteristics, context and outcomes of abuse, and outcomes of service engagement for users of specialist Domestic Violence and Abuse (DVA) services in the United Kingdom (UK; see Hine, Bates, Mackay et al., 2022 and Hine, Bates, Graham-Kevan, et al., 2022 for parts I and II respectively). It delivers on a commitment made in those parts to provide an examination of LGBT clients (including in comparison to the cisgender, heterosexual or ‘cishet’ clients examined in parts I & II, hereby known as ‘non-LGBT’). The current study utilised a large-scale quantitative data set of 35,882 clients presenting to specialist DVA services within the UK between 2007 and 2017, including 34,815 non-LGBT and 1,067 LGBT clients. Several areas of similarity between the two subsamples were identified, including some of the types of abuse reported, referral routes, and outcome upon exit from services. Significant differences were also found. For example, the LGBT subsample was found to be significantly more likely to present to services with substance use and mental health issues (including self-harm) and were also more likely to have their case progressed by the Crown Prosecution Service (CPS). The findings are discussed along with recommendations for future research and practice, centred around the provision of gender and sexuality-inclusive provision which acknowledges differential risks of LGBT clients, and how these reflect their experiences as a ‘minority’ population (i.e., so-called ‘minority stress’)
A new multi-criteria framework to identify optimal detention ponds in urban drainage systems
Urban development and the increase of impervious surfaces have a broad impact on the hydrological cycle, leading to increased peak flow and flooding, especially in downstream areas. Surface water detention ponds are among the most efficient measures for attenuating peak flow and returning it from development to pre-development conditions. However, the major challenge is to identify optimal locations and cost-effective designs for these ponds that lead to the reduction of urban flooding. This paper presents a new framework for identifying the best strategies for using detention ponds to control floods in Urban Drainage Systems (UDS). The framework comprises a portfolio of simulation tools coupled with evolutionary optimisation and multi-criteria decision analysis models. Hydraulic simulation of UDS is first modelled using SWMM and GIS tools. A multi-objective optimisation model was used to find the optimal location and design for detention ponds. The Compromise Programming (CP) multi-criteria decision-making method was then used to prioritise potential best management solutions for detention ponds based on several sustainability criteria, comprising economic, environmental, physiographic, and social factors. The results identified the key features of potential detention ponds appearing in all multi-objective optimal solutions that is useful for decision-makers/designers when planning/designing for new detention ponds. Aviation and climate change: becoming a climate-neutral industry
The aviation industry is currently on a path to becoming climate-neutral and various stakeholders such as airlines, airports and regulatory bodies are setting targets to achieve this goal. The purpose of this chapter is to explain aviation’s contribution to climate change and the existing efforts of the industry to reduce and mitigate climate impact. The chapter covers recent evidence suggesting that our changing climate is beginning to impact the industry, largely in a negative manner. Therefore, the industry will need to plan and adapt to its changing environment while developing new technologies and approaches. The challenges and opportunities of alternative aircraft fuel and energy source are presented, along with modifications to infrastructure that will accelerate the transition to a carbon and climate-neutral industry
